Secret Considerations Before Buying a Fridge
Before you head to the device store or browse online, it's necessary to think about the list below elements:
1. Size and Dimensions
- Measure Your Space: Before picking a fridge, determine the height, width, and depth of your designated area. Do not forget to represent door swing and ventilation space.
- Capacity: The size of your fridge ought to align with your family needs. Bigger households may require 18-25 cubic feet, while smaller homes might find 10-15 cubic feet enough.
2. Types of Refrigerators
Here's a short introduction of the various refrigerator types available:
Fridge Type
Description
Top Freezer
Traditional design with the freezer on top. Great for budget-conscious purchasers.
Bottom Freezer
Freezer lies at the bottom, providing easy access to fresh food.
Side-by-Side
Freezer and fridge compartments are adjacent. Great for those with narrow spaces.
French Door
Combination of top fridge and bottom freezer, with broad racks. Ideal for families.
Compact
Small footprint for restricted areas, best for dormitory or small cooking areas.
Smart Fridge
Geared up with Wi-Fi connectivity, touch screens, and smart features.
3. Energy Efficiency
- Energy Star Certified: Look for designs with an Energy Star accreditation to guarantee lower electrical energy expenses and a reduced carbon footprint.
- Yearly Energy Consumption: Check the estimated yearly energy usage ranked in kilowatt-hours (kWh).
4. Functions and Functions
Modern fridges feature a range of features. Here are some necessary ones to think about:
- Adjustable Shelving: For adjustable storage options.
- Humidity-Controlled Crispers: To lengthen the freshness of vegetables and fruits.
- Ice and Water Dispenser: Convenient for chilled drinks.
- Digital Temperature Control: For precise temperature settings.
- Smart Technology: Features like inventory tracking, internal cams, and grocery list apps.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How long can I anticipate a fridge to last?
Typically, a refrigerator can last between 10 to 20 years. Routine upkeep can extend its life.
2. Is it worth purchasing a wise refrigerator?
Smart refrigerators provide convenience and ingenious functions. If you value connection and advanced innovation, it may be worth the investment.
3. How do I maintain my fridge for optimal performance?
- Keep the coils clean and dust-free.
- Inspect the door seals for leaks.
- Set the temperature to 37 ° F for the fridge and 0 ° F for the freezer.
4. What Frydge is best for a household of 4?
A fridge with a capacity of 18 to 25 cubic feet is normally appropriate for a family of 4.
